How do I verify the credentials and reputation of an immigration lawyer in Lyburn, WV?

You should first check the attorney's standing with the West Virginia State Bar to ensure they are licensed and in good standing. Additionally, you can review their membership in national organizations like the American Immigration Lawyers Association (AILA), which requires adherence to specific ethical standards. Seeking local referrals from community organizations in Lyburn or nearby cities like Charleston, and reading verified client reviews, can also provide insight into their experience with immigration cases specific to West Virginia's legal landscape.

What should I expect regarding costs when hiring an immigration lawyer in Lyburn, WV?

Costs can vary based on case complexity, but attorneys in Lyburn and rural West Virginia may offer more competitive rates compared to larger metropolitan areas. Typically, you might pay a flat fee for straightforward cases like green card renewals or a retainer for more involved processes like deportation defense. Always request a detailed written fee agreement upfront. Be aware that in addition to legal fees, you are responsible for all mandatory USCIS filing fees, which are set federally and do not vary by location.
